Which part of a flower makes the pollen ?

Biology
2 answers:
igomit [66]3 years ago
7 0
Stamen: The pollen<span> producing </span>part of a flower<span>, usually with a slender filament supporting the anther. Anther: The </span>part<span> of the stamen where </span>pollen<span> is produced. Pistil: The ovule producing </span>part of a flower<span>. The ovary often supports a long style, topped by a stigma.</span>

URGENTTT
suter [353]

Answer:

D Independent assortment occurs when chromosomes separate during meiosis and causes variations that can be beneficial or harmful to a species

Explanation:

During meiosis, the homologous chromosomes separate and segregate independently of each other. This process is referred to as 'independent assortment'. In consequence, different gene variants or 'alleles' localized in homologous chromosomes segregate independently of each other during gamete formation, thereby one particular gamete has an equal probability to carry either of these segregating alleles. Independent assortment generates genetic variation in the gametes, which can be beneficial or deleterious in a given environment.

Match the human activity with how it intensifies the greenhouse effect . (Sorry couldn’t get a better photo)
alexandr1967 [171]

Answer:

1: Burning of fossil fuel

2: Deforestation

3: Waste disposal in landfills

Explanation:

Burning of fossil fuel is the one of the primary cause of increased level of carbon dioxide in air. Deforestation refers to uncontrolled cutting down of trees which in turn increases the level of carbon dioxide in air. Plants are the natural resources that remove the carbon dioxide from air through the process of photosynthesis. Waste disposals in landfills emits methane which is one of the greenhouse gas.
